89: Found this is the back of the cellar and opened it for barbeque night. It did not disappoint, though the complexity is a bit too subtle to stand up directly to the strong flavors of the sauces. It drinks much nicer after the meal, while taking in the aftermath of grilled meats, and as I'm writing this it has both mellowed (in terms of tannins and acidity) and intensified (in terms of flavor profiles and finish). The reddish purple color has started to brown a bit around the edges, but not enough to worry as long as it is consumed soon. The cork was in excellent condition. There is a smattering of fine sediment in this last pour. The bouquet is earth and spice. The palate picks these up but tends more toward dark fruits and leather, maybe just a hint of smoke, with a peppery undertone that follows through to the finish. Very drinkable, but drink soon.
